On the Topic of: Saturn Return
“Saturn return” is when the planet returns to the exact placement/house it was when you were born. It happens every 27-29 years. So, like, monumental. I’m just breaking in to the magic of astrology. And if it weren’t for @iamerinbrown telling me a few months in advance what Saturn return even was, I might not have known what this energy shift was until after it happened!
